How to set file bindings?

There must be an obvious way to do this, but I can't find it.
How do you set a *file type* to open with a specific application?
I can see how to set *individual documents* to open with a specific app, but not file types.
For example, "soundeffect.aif" opens with iTunes by default. By right-clicking and selecting Open With > Other, I can make ONLY "soundeffect.aif" open with another app (like Quicktime Player) by default. How can I globally set ALL aiff files to open with another app by default?

Select the file, CMD+I, set the open with to your choice and then click on the Change All button. Do note that means all aif files will open with that choice.

    Thought i'd do a bit of research after seeing Scotts wonderful ideas.
    So it turns out, IE made the file item read only from version 8, for security reasons. Read more: http://blogs.msdn.com/b/ie/archive/2008/07/02/ie8-security-part-v-comprehensive-protection.aspx
    File Upload Control
    Historically, the HTML File Upload Control (<input type=file>) has been the source of a significant number of information disclosure vulnerabilities. To resolve these issues, two changes were made to the behavior of the control.
    To block attacks that rely on “stealing” keystrokes to surreptitiously trick the user into typing a local file path into the control, the File Path edit box is now read-only. The user must explicitly select a file for upload using the File Browse dialog.
    Additionally, the “Include local directory path when uploading files” URLAction has been set to "Disable" for the Internet Zone. This change prevents leakage of potentially sensitive local file-system information to the Internet. For instance, rather than submitting the full path C:\users\ericlaw\documents\secret\image.png, Internet Explorer 8 will now submit only the filename image.png.To resetting the actual items, suggestions I found were to replace the actual item. So instead of using $s, I just replace the element, with the existing element, causing it to re-initialise.

  • How to set file opening preference in OS 10.5

    I have around 1500 Census files which are JPEGS, and they opened nicely with Preview.  Today, I loaded most of iLife (iPhoto, iMovie, iDVD and iWeb).  Now, for some reason, every one of those files wants to be opened with Adobe Illustrator which is far from optimal for viewing them.  Preview is not even recognized now by the operating system as a means of opening JPEGS, and it refuses to open them even though it is open and running.
    Is it possible somewhere in the operating system to specify what piece of software has a preference to open a certain type of file?  All of those files which once has as their opening preference Preview have now been converted to Adobe Illustrator.
    Thanks for any suggestions.

    Kappy, that did not work.  I did a Google search on the subject and learned about an app called RCDefaultApp.  I downloaded that and placed it in my Library file as directed.  I then closed System Preferences and reopened it. The app showed up on the far left of the "Other" line of System Preferences.
    This let me set default apps for each "extension."  Sure enough, Illustrator was set to open jpeg, jpg, JPG, JPEG and PNG files.  I changed all of them to Preview.  Well, it still didn't work.  Even though Preview was open and actually allowing me to view one of these files, it would not let me open another one of them.
    About ready to tear my hair out, I decided if all else fails restart the computer.  That fixed the problem.  It appears the opening preferences got returned to their original values.  The files now open with Preview.
    Interestingly, when I started installing iLife, there was a warning that I would have to restart my computer when the software was loaded.  I omitted GarageBand which I don't need.  There was never any alert that the software was loaded and I should restart my computer.  So, I didn't.  Maybe some corruption crept in as a result.
    While at it, I also went into Finder preferences and checked the block under Advanced to show all extensions.  Quite a few of those census files had none, and they do now.
    Preview is working now and is opening all those files.  I also tried two small PNGs which I trashed because they would not open, and they work, too.  Happiness!!
